A search for an 83-year-old missing in Whangārei Harbour since Saturday is ramping up.

Searchers are focussed on the area around Onerahi, where the man went swimming daily, and Waikaraka across to One Tree Point on the other side of the harbour.

A Coastguard boat and plane have been joined today by volunteers and the police Eagle helicopter, Detective Sergeant Paul Overton said.

Concern for the missing man is growing, he said.

Police said he usually wore a wetsuit and a pink swim cap, and had not been seen since Saturday evening. He was reported missing on Monday.

A large search was undertaken on Tuesday, involving Search and Rescue, the Coastguard and local surf lifesaving clubs.

LandSAR Far North plan to join the search on Wednesday.

In a statement on Tuesday, police said: "If you have seen anything, or have any information that could help our search, please update us online now or call 105.

"Please use the reference number 241021/1742."
